Main duties of the job

No two days in this role will be the same, the Team Leader role will involve:

  • Effective Time Management: ability to manage diaries and day to day administration requirements.
  • Teamwork and Adaptability: working closely with Deputy Managers and staff teams, delivering quality support and service. Flexibility to cover additional tasks in line with business need.
  • Care Plan Management: ensuring Care Plans are accurate, reviewed and risk assessed as required with clear communication to care teams and input onto Care Management system.
  • Supervisions: conduct supervisions with all team members and ensure they are documented accurately. Annual Appraisals will also be conducted.
  • Spot Checks: you will be responsible to carry these visits out assessing both team members, clients and ensuring these visits are recorded accurately.
  • Safeguarding: you are responsible for reporting and escalating any concerns, misconduct or complaints to local management and external agencies
  • Continued learning on industry standards and guidance is maintained.
  • Maintain and update Care Management System (Access)
  • KPI’s measured against quality and delivery against industry standards.

Detailed Job Description And Main Responsibilities

  • Supporting the manager in ensuring that all staff employed within your service are recruited, developed, supported, supervised, trained and managed in an appropriate and professional manner.
  • Addressing the training and development needs of yourself and staff and ensuring that they are reviewed against St. Anne’s service objected.
  • Maintaining the quality of the service provided within your defined service.
  • Ensuring that you and staff within your section comply with St. Anne’s values and beliefs, policies and procedures. In addition that any legal or contractual obligations are fully met.
  • Ensuring that your service(s) have access to, and use the best current thinking and practice in the delivery of those services.
  • Contributing to the successful future development of St. Anne’s by highlighting opportunities within the broad corporate aims of the organisation. This will include contributions to policy and procedures and to service developments.
  • Monitoring your service(s) in such a way that timely corrections are possible.
  • Establishing and maintaining effective links within your teams, with other organisations, and agencies or workers whose role(s) may impact upon your service area.
